libkscan1 4:3.2.2-1ubuntu2 (i386 binary) in ubuntu warty
Scanner library for KDE
KDE is a powerful Open Source graphical desktop environment
for Unix workstations. It combines ease of use, contemporary
functionality, and outstanding graphical design with the
technological superiority of the Unix operating system.
.
KScan is KDE's Scanner Library. It's used by kooka and by koffice currently.
It provides an easy-to-use library, which allows you to access your scanner
(camera - as long as it's sane compatible).
.
This package is part of the official KDE graphics module.
